Pneumatic Actuators:

Pneumatic actuators are units that transform compressed air Strength into mechanical movement, and that is then used to actuate valves, dampers, and various method Regulate aspects. These are broadly Utilized in industries such as manufacturing, petrochemical, pharmaceuticals, and automotive, amongst others. There's two principal sorts of pneumatic actuators: rotary and linear.

Pneumatic Rotary Actuators:

Pneumatic rotary actuators are created to give rotary movement or torque output, generally applied to manage rotary valves, for instance ball valves, butterfly valves, and plug valves. They can be found in various configurations, such as rack and pinion, vane, and helical-spline patterns. Vital options of pneumatic rotary actuators include:

Compact Design: Rotary actuators are known for their compact and light-weight structure, earning them ideal for applications where space is limited.
Higher Torque Output: These actuators can generate large torque output, enabling them to operate valves with large diameters or superior running pressures.
Rapid Reaction Time: Pneumatic rotary actuators give rapid reaction situations, enabling for brief valve actuation and specific Charge of system parameters.
Flexibility: They are often configured for solitary or double-acting Procedure, furnishing overall flexibility to satisfy distinct application prerequisites.
Pneumatic Linear Actuators:

Pneumatic linear actuators are built to offer linear movement or thrust output, generally utilized to actuate linear valves, which include gate valves, globe valves, and diaphragm valves. They transform the Power of compressed air into linear movement from the enlargement and contraction of a piston in a cylinder. Key capabilities of pneumatic linear actuators contain:

Linear Movement: Linear actuators offer Pneumatic Linear Actuator straight-line movement, creating them suitable for apps where by linear valve actuation is needed.
Superior Power Output: These actuators can generate significant thrust output, allowing for them to operate valves with substantial stem forces or functioning pressures.
Easy Structure: Pneumatic linear actuators have a simple and robust structure, reducing upkeep demands and making certain reputable operation in harsh environments.
Adjustable Stroke: They generally function adjustable stroke lengths, enabling precise Handle about the extent of valve motion and method parameters.
Pneumatic Butterfly Valves:

Pneumatic butterfly valves are quarter-convert valves that control movement by rotating a disc or vane inside the valve entire body. They are commonly used in programs requiring quickly-acting, effective, and trustworthy stream control. Important attributes of pneumatic butterfly valves contain:

Speedy Operation: Butterfly valves offer you quick opening and shutting instances, facilitating swift movement regulation and method Handle.
Bubble-Tight Seal: They offer bubble-restricted shutoff when completely closed, reducing leakage and making certain procedure integrity.
Low Tension Pneumatic Butterfly Valve Drop: Butterfly valves Possess a streamlined flow route, leading to minimum stress drop across the valve and economical fluid stream.
Versatility: They are available in many resources, measurements, and configurations to fit a variety of apps, which includes HVAC, h2o treatment method, and industrial processing.
